Disney

Director, Software Engineering - DCL Shoreside Commercial Delivery

Celebration, FL, USA Full time

Job Posting Title:

Director, Software Engineering - DCL Shoreside Commercial Delivery

Req ID:

10143287

Job Description:

The Director of Software Engineering for Disney Cruise Line (DCL) Technology will lead the software delivery and sustainment of DCL’s shoreside applications and commercial systems. This role is responsible for driving the technical strategy, execution, and operational excellence across consumer-facing digital platforms, travel trade integrations, and contact center technologies. The Director will also oversee the global Solutions Architecture practice, ensuring scalable, secure, and innovative solutions that support the evolving needs of our Guests, Travel Agents, and Cast Members.

What You'll Do (Key Responsibilities):

Software Delivery Leadership

  • Lead engineering teams responsible for the development and sustainment of DCL’s website, including pre- and post-booking experiences, reservation management, and guest self-service capabilities.

  • Oversee delivery of commercial systems supporting direct-to-consumer bookings, travel trade integrations (e.g., GDS, DTA.com), and contact center agent interfaces.

  • Partner with product management, design, and business stakeholders to define and deliver high-impact digital experiences across web and mobile platforms.
     

Solutions Architecture

  • Own the global Solutions Architecture practice for DCL Technology, establishing architectural standards, reusable patterns, and governance models.

  • Ensure alignment between business goals and technical solutions, with a focus on scalability, flexibility, and modernization.

  • Guide architectural decisions across internal development and vendor-delivered systems, including Seaware integrations and custom APIs
     

Operational Excellence

  • Drive sustainment strategies for critical systems, balancing new development with ongoing support and enhancements.

  • Implement proactive monitoring, automation, and quality engineering practices to ensure system reliability and performance.

  • Collaborate with infrastructure and operations teams to support shipboard and shoreside technology needs.
     

Team & Talent Management

  • Build and mentor a high-performing engineering organization, including software engineers, architects, and technical leads.

  • Foster a culture of innovation, accountability, and continuous improvement.

  • Partner with HR and recruiting to attract and retain top technical talent.
     

Required Qualifications and Skills:

  • 12+ years of experience in software engineering, with at least 5 years in a leadership role.

  • Proven track record of delivering complex digital platforms at scale.

  • Deep understanding of modern architecture practices, including cloud-native design, API economy, and microservices.

  • Experience with travel, hospitality, or eCommerce systems preferred.

  • Strong communication and stakeholder management skills.

Required Education:

  • Bachelor’s degree in Computer Science, Engineering, or related field; Master’s preferred.
     

Preferred Qualifications and Skills:

  • Experience with Seaware or similar cruise industry platforms.

  • Familiarity with Disney Cruise Line operations and guest experience technologies.

  • Passion for creating magical digital experiences that delight Guests and empower Cast.

Job Posting Segment:

DX Technology

Job Posting Primary Business:

Tech Delivery, Platforms, & Core Systems

Primary Job Posting Category:

Software Engineer

Employment Type:

Full time

Primary City, State, Region, Postal Code:

Celebration, FL, USA

Alternate City, State, Region, Postal Code:

Date Posted:

2026-03-03